Biography

Arlene Montano, a gifted and accomplished actress, was born on November 26, 1961, commencing a remarkable and illustrious career that would leave an enduring and lasting impact on the world of entertainment. Her illustrious acting career, spanning multiple notable films, would eventually come to include the 1984 action-packed blockbuster "Furious", a cinematic masterpiece that showcased her remarkable versatility and range as a performer, allowing her to effortlessly adapt to a wide range of roles and genres. Additionally, her impressive repertoire of work would also include the 1985 martial arts thriller "L.A. Streetfighters", further highlighting her remarkable ability to excel in a variety of different film genres and styles, cementing her status as a talented and accomplished actress.

Arlene Montano's remarkable journey on this earth unfortunately reached its conclusion on August 29, 2020, in the picturesque coastal city of Newport Beach, California, United States of America, leaving behind a profound and lasting legacy that will forever be etched in the annals of cinematic history, a testament to her extraordinary talent and unwavering dedication to her craft.
